Dale Ann BradleyEast Kentucky Morning Her high, sweet soprano will draw comparisons to Alison Krauss, the reigning queen of bluegrass, but Bradley is older, her voice more weathered. After a few listens you'll find yourself wondering whether Krauss might learn a few things from Bradley's restraint. At the very least, you'll fantasize about a duet. If it hadn't been a global hit, you might mistake “I Still Haven't Found What I'm Looking For” for a backwoods traditional. How wonderful a Bono song can sound when unclouded by hubris — Bono hasn't sounded this respectable since Roy Orbison sang “Mystery Girl.” The biggest feather in Pinecastle's hat. — Tim Riley
